oDesk Definition


oDesk is a American freelancing company which founded in 2003 by Greek acceptance, Odysseas, Tsatalos and Stratis karamanlakis. Now it is a trustable earning sight not only America but also all over the world. Every day lots of client and buyer are signing this site for their project.  It is an online marketplace where freelance workers update their CV, portfolio and buyers look for ideal providers to help with various project. New freelancer can involve in oDesk through Data Entry, SEO, Website Development, Graphics Design and so on. You can create a new profile in oDesk without any cast and apply or post project without money.




How it works?
If you want to earn from oDesk, you have to follow some procedure which is given below.

·  At first you have to sign up in oDesk

·  Activate your account via email verification. 

·  Create your profile 100% complete through some test (e.g. oDesk readiness test, SEO, MS Word, MS Excel, Office management etc).

·  Include all your information in your profile

· Add the career summary and the objective very suspiciously

·  After completing your profile then you are eligible for applying new job through bidding

· If buyer interest to you then he will call a interview. In this session he asks you some question about the project. Your answer will verify that you are capable to complete the task or not.

·       If you Complete the job within given time then you will get money from buyer (It is applicable for fixed price job). But in hourly job buyer will pay money according to time.

· When you earn dollar then you have to order a master card through oDesk. After getting master card you can withdraw your valuable money.

oDesk Job Classification according to Expertise:


1. Web Development: Web Design, Web Programming, Ecommerce, UI Design, Website QA, Website Project Management and others

2. Writing and Translation: Technical Writing, Website Content, Blog and Article Writing, Copywriting, Translation and Creative Writing

3. Customer Service: Customer Service and Support, Technical Support, Phone Support, Order Processing

4. Software Development: Desktop Application, Game Development, Scripts and Utilities, Software Plug-ins, Mobile Apps, Application Interface Design, Software Project Management, Software QA, VOIP

5. Administrative Support: Data Entry, Personal Assistant, Web Research, Email Response Handling, Transcription

6. Sales and Marketing: Advertising, Email Marketing, Search Engine Marketing (SEM),  Social Media Marketing (SMM), Public Relation (PR), Telemarketing and Telesales, Market Research and Survey, Sales and Lead Generation, Search Engine Optimization

7. Design and Multimedia: Graphic Design, Logo Design, Illustration, Print Design, 3D Modeling and CAD, Audio Production, Video Production, Voice Talent, Animation, Presentation
